I tried a "best shave ever" on my last cruise, but it was with a stupid normal razor and not a straight blade. So the question is, where can I get one of these types of shaves in Vegas?
Any place to get an old fashioned shave?

There are several places. Both the Mirage and Bellagio offer "Royal" Shave services. I have no personal experience with those options. But, their Spa/Salon reputation is very solid so you could probably expect commensurate quality. In the past, I have used the Art of Shaving at Mandalay Place and the Barber Shop at the South Point. I thought the service at the South Point was a little better than the Art of Shaving and it was cheaper.
Also, by Nevada Law they are required to use a disposable razor blade. So, they use a straight razor and change out the blade to keep the experience reasonably authentic.
